Application of the inverse analysis to the dynamic response test of structures subjected to intense dynamic loading

The impact force time history of structures subjected to intense dynamic loading is one of the most important parameters measured. It is difficult to measure the contact force directly. In order to overcome the difficulties, the inverse analysis has been developed during recent years. This paper presents the application of the inverse analysis to the dynamic response test of pressure pipeline subjected to intense dynamic loading laterally. The transfer function h(t) is given by using computer simulation. The experimental data is justified, and more accuracy impact force history is obtained.
